Transaction 520a38c33fb9e9db39a810667da8c05ae45197d79af77e099b485c59299e8449

1 Input
2 Outputs
  • 520a38c33fb9e9db39a810667da8c05ae45197d79af77e099b485c59299e8449:0
  • value  427423
    address  379UM2PzsRVnRw68a4QtguCrX9YBF65K6M
  • 520a38c33fb9e9db39a810667da8c05ae45197d79af77e099b485c59299e8449:1
  • value  68707873
    address  17TWwNuhb9mQnPai497CMaZfuYatGfCpE7